dev/modules/sysconfig/manifests/packages.pp
changeset 615 854fae0779c6
parent 587 a1aa29e7809f
equal deleted inserted replaced
614:61408993f361 615:854fae0779c6
    29   package { $coment_pkgs: ensure => "installed" }
    29   package { $coment_pkgs: ensure => "installed" }
    30 
    30 
    31   #upgrade setuptools
    31   #upgrade setuptools
    32   exec { '/usr/bin/easy_install --upgrade setuptools': require => Package[$coment_pkgs]}
    32   exec { '/usr/bin/easy_install --upgrade setuptools': require => Package[$coment_pkgs]}
    33 
    33 
       
    34   augeas { "sshd_config":
       
    35     context => "/files/etc/ssh/sshd_config",
       
    36     changes => [
       
    37       "set UseDNS no",
       
    38       "set GSSAPIAuthentication no",
       
    39     ],
       
    40     notify  => Service["sshd"],
       
    41   }
       
    42 
       
    43   service { "sshd":
       
    44     name    => $operatingsystem ? {
       
    45       Debian  => "ssh",
       
    46       default => "sshd",
       
    47     },
       
    48     require => Augeas["sshd_config"],
       
    49     enable  => true,
       
    50     ensure  => running,
       
    51   }
    34 }
    52 }